Switched-On Schoolhouse

Switched-On Schoolhouse has recently released its long awaited 2009 program. It’s one of the most sought-after Bible-based curriculum.  It’s geared for kids in grades 3-12 and features 3-D animation, video clips, and other multimedia This award-winning software is loved by parents and children worldwide.
